To celebrate the start of Bike Month, WAY TO GO partnered with MARC and RideKC Bike to host an E-Bike Petting Zoo at the Brookside Farmers’ Market on May 3.  

Visitors had the chance to chat with current e-bike owners, get honest feedback on what it’s like to ride and maintain an e-bike and take a few models out for a spin. More than 20 people brought their personal bikes, ranging from sleek commuters to cargo bikes kitted out to haul everything from kids to groceries. Southwind Cycling and RideKC Bike also brought a selection of e-bike models, giving attendees even more options to test out.
